    Abstract: A closure (100) facilitates upgrading a network to extend optical fibers closer to, or all the way to, the subscribers by facilitating the transition between optical signals to electrical signals. The closure includes a base (110) and a cover (120) defining an interior; and a circuit board (130) disposed within the interior. A management tray (140) can be coupled to the base. The circuit board (130) includes the optoelectronic circuitry. The management tray (140) includes a platform (141) disposed between the circuit board (130) and the cover (120). Various types of fiber and electrical cable sub-assemblies (160) can be received at a port (113) defined in the closure.

    Abstract: A work order is generated. The work order comprises a first work order step specifying that a port of a first network element is to be connected to a port of a second network element using a cable. The first and second network elements are configured to detect when connections are made at the specified ports of the first network element and the second network element. A management system is configured to update information it maintains to indicate that there is a connection between the specified port of the first network element and the specified port of the second network element if connections made at the specified ports of the first and second network elements are detected during a period in which the first work order step of the first work order is expected to be performed. A similar technique can be used for disconnecting a cable.

    Abstract: A telecommunications system (14) includes a chassis (12) defining a front (18), a rear (16), and a plurality of first signal connection locations (38) adjacent the rear (16). A plurality of removable cassettes (10) are housed within the chassis (12), each including a cassette body (68) defining a fixed portion (80) that is coupled to one of the first signal connection locations (38) on the chassis (12) and a movable portion (82) that telescopically slides relative to the fixed portion (80), wherein the movable portion (82) is configured for movement in a direction from the front (18) to the rear (16) of the chassis (12), each cassette (10) defining a plurality of second signal connection locations (58).

    Abstract: Systems and methods for automated broadband distribution point unit powering are provided. In one embodiment, an upstream service disconnect unit comprises: a processor; a relay control; and a switching relay coupled to a upstream service delivery unit, a first end of an electrical conductor span, and a access network distribution point unit that is coupled to an optical fiber network, wherein a second end of the electrical conductor span is coupled to a customer premises equipment DSL modem; wherein the upstream service disconnect unit is configured to energize the processor, the relay control, and the switching relay and to operate the switching relay to couple the electrical conductor span with the access network distribution point unit by tapping power of a trigger signal drawn from the electrical conductor span.

    Abstract: A fiber optic system includes a telecommunications chassis defining a front and a rear, a plurality of blades slidably mounted to the chassis, the blades slidable in a direction extending from the front to the rear, and a plurality of fiber optic cassettes removably mounted to each blade. Each fiber optic cassette includes a housing defining a maximum cassette height, the housing formed by a base and a cover mounted thereon. Each cassette defines fiber optic connection locations. The base of each cassette defines a notched area for receiving a portion of the blade on which the cassette is mounted such that the blade does not increase the overall maximum height defined by the housing.

    Abstract: One embodiment is directed to a method of reading RFID tags in an interconnection system comprising at least one port. The method comprises initiating a localized read transaction to read any RFID tag attached to a first connector and any RFID tag attached to a second connector inserted into the port. The method further comprises, as a part of the localized read transaction, reading any RFID tag configured to respond to a first type of RFID interrogation signal, wherein the first connector comprises an attached RFID tag that is configured to respond to the first type of RFID interrogation signal; and, as a part of the localized read transaction, reading any RFID tag configured to respond to a second type of RFID interrogation signal, wherein the second connector comprises an attached RFID tag that is configured to respond to the second type of RFID interrogation signal. Other embodiments are disclosed.

    Abstract: The present disclosure relates to a telecommunications connector having cross-talk compensations, and a method of managing alien crosstalk in such a connector. In one example, the telecommunications connector includes electrical conductors arranged in differential pairs and a circuit board with conductive layers that provide a cross-talk compensation arrangement for applying capacitance between the electrical conductors. The circuit board includes conductive paths that provide capacitive coupling and a conductive plate that intensifies capacitive coupling of the electrical conductors. In another example, the telecommunications connector is used with a twisted pair system.

    Abstract: An electric connector is provided to ensure reliable termination of cable wires having different sizes. The electric connector can include a housing, a plurality of contacts, and a wire holder. The wire holder includes a wire support extension configured to be at least partially inserted into the housing. The wire support extension defines a plurality of wire receiving passages configured to arrange a plurality of first wires thereon and align the first wires with contact insert slots of the housing, respectively, when the wire support extension is inserted to the housing. The wire holder further includes a plurality of wire support ribs configured to centralize second wires smaller than the first wires.

    Abstract: One embodiment is directed to a heterogeneous physical layer management system comprising first devices, each comprising first physical layer information acquisition technology to obtain physical layer information about cabling attached to the first devices. The system further comprises second devices, each comprising second physical layer information acquisition technology to obtain physical layer information about cabling attached to the second devices, wherein the second physical layer information acquisition technology differs from the first physical layer information acquisition technology. The system further comprises a common management application communicatively coupled to the first devices and the second devices, wherein the common management application is configured to aggregate physical layer information from the first devices and the second devices. Another embodiment is directed to providing a physical layer management application as a service hosted by a third party.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for enhanced high frequency power bias tee designs are provided. In one embodiment, a bias tee network comprises: a first port configured to couple across a data line comprising a first electrically conducting line and a second electrically conducting line; a second port configured to couple to a power port of an electrical device; and a distributed impedance interface coupled between the power supply unit and the differential data line, wherein the distributed impedance interface includes a ferrite impedance gradation network having a plurality of ferrite impedance elements series coupled in an order of progressing impedance, wherein a low impedance end of the first ferrite impedance gradation network is coupled to the first port.

    Abstract: A connector (10) includes two connector portions (12) and a boot (14). Each connector portion (12) includes a ferrule (78) and a latch (18). The latch (18) includes a distal end (24) and a proximal end (22). The latch (18) is pivotable about an intermediate connection portion (26). The boot (14) is mounted to the connector portions (12). The boot (14) moves longitudinally relative to the connector portions (12). The boot (14) causes the distal ends (24) of the latch (18) to pivot toward the ferrule (78) of each connector portion (12) as the boot (14) is moved away from the connector portions (12). Front housings (32) of the connector portions (12) can each be rotated about the longitudinal axis of the ferrule (78) without rotating the ferrule (78) or the boot (14), to change the polarity of the two connector portions (12). The spacing between the two ferrules (78) is adjustable. A holder (96) holds the connector portions (12). The holder (96) includes side slots (98).

    Abstract: A single line converter module comprises a housing; an environmentally hardened fiber optic connector located in the housing and configured to be optically coupled to a service terminal for receiving downstream optical frames; a single electrical connector located in the housing and coupled over a metallic medium to a network terminal providing a service to respective customer premise equipment (CPE); and an optical-to-electrical (O/E) converter located in the housing and configured to convert the downstream optical frames to an electrical signal for transmission over the metallic medium to the network terminal.

    Abstract: One embodiment is directed to a system comprising a panel comprising a plurality of openings. The system is configured to selectively couple a panel contact for each opening to an RFID reader. The system further comprises a plurality of optical adapters. Each optical adapter comprises: at least one radio frequency identifier (RFID) antenna; at least one adapter contact that is electrically connected to the RFID antenna; and at least one conductor configured to electrically connect the adapter contact to respective one of respective panel contacts when the optical adapter is inserted into one of the openings of the panel. The RFID antenna of each connector is configured to be positioned near an RFID tag attached to the connector when the connector is inserted into the body of the optical adapter. The system is configured to selectively couple the RFID reader to each of the panel contacts. Other embodiments are disclosed.

    Abstract: A fiber optic cassette includes a body defining a front and an opposite rear. A cable entry location is defined on the body for a cable to enter the cassette, wherein a plurality of optical fibers from the cable extend into the cassette and form terminations at non-conventional connectors adjacent the front of the body. A flexible substrate is positioned between the cable entry location and the non-conventional connectors adjacent the front of the body, the flexible substrate rigidly supporting the plurality of optical fibers. Each of the non-conventional connectors adjacent the front of the body includes a ferrule, a ferrule hub supporting the ferrule, and a split sleeve surrounding the ferrule.
